2014 Woman of the Year recognition was presented to Ida Lynn Wenhold, Executive Director of Kids Matter, for her efforts to create programs that improve the lives and opportunities of women, youth and families. Ida Lynn has a passion for encouraging and implementing new groups and organizations when a need is apparent. She started a preschool at Good Shepherd Church and a young adults group that has grown in size and outreach. She also initiated SHINE, a program that works with patients at DuPage Convalescent Center. Another passion is reaching out to women who lack meaningful relationships and support in a transient community like Naperville. In response Ida Lynn developed a team of women to create a Tuesday morning outreach program called Growth Groups. Ida Lynn serves on the board of the DuPage Youth Services Coalition, and is a partner with 360 Youth Services’ Power of Choice initiative.
